Startups Fumalife and Angkut Ternak Shine at Meet The Investors #2: UGM and APKJ Collaboration Opens New Opportunities

On 17-18 May 2025, Meet The Investors #2 held at GIK UGM became a place for startups to present their ideas and products to investors. Meet The Investors #2 is a collaboration between Universitas Gadjah Mada (UGM) and Asosiasi Pengusaha Kreatif Jaya (APKJ), which aims to bring together startups with potential investors to support their business development. More than 30 investors from 6 countries participated and met with 170 startups that attended this event.

 Two startups that managed to attract attention were Fumalife and Angkut Ternak, two startups assisted by Innovative Academy UGM. Both made it into the top 5 in the speed dating held at the event. Fumalife, a startup that focuses on developing electrospinning technology for various applications, is led by CEO Hanif Khoirudin. Fumalife’s main product is nanofibre that can be used in various fields, such as health, beauty, and industry. With advanced technology and a solid team, Fumalife managed to convince investors of the great potential they have.

 ‘The Meet The Investor #2 event brought together major Investors and Venture Capital from several countries, which is very good for supporting the startup ecosystem to grow. In addition, the event brought together industry players, MSMEs and Startups which fostered healthy discussions for business sustainability in our country in particular, and also globally.’ said Hanif. ‘The main thing that is very interesting for us is that we are given the space to be able to share and seek knowledge from experts to develop not only about business, but build mindset, goals/goals, to new ideas.’ he added. ‘Hopefully similar events can be held frequently to foster a healthy business climate and strong collaboration.’

 Meanwhile, Angkut Ternak, a startup engaged in agriculture and animal husbandry, is led by CEO Agus Imam Syahputra. Angkut Ternak’s main product is a livestock management system integrated with information and communication technology, which can help farmers increase efficiency and productivity in the agriculture and livestock sector. With its innovative approach and experienced team, Angkut Ternak shows great potential to become a major player in the agriculture and livestock industry.
